NOOK <br />RESOLUTION OF THE LEE COUNTY B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S <br />ESTABLISHING JUST COMPENSATION FOR A CERTAIN PARCEL OF LAND <br />IN SANFORD, NORTH CAROLINA <br />* *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* <br />WHEREAS, an appraisal report by Mr. Clyde Burge for a <br />parcel shown on the attachments to this resolution, was presented <br />to the Lee County Board of Commissioners for their review; and <br />WHEREAS, a review appraiser's (Mr. Albert Adcock), Fair <br />Market Value determination and his report therein was reviewed by <br />the Lee County Board of Commissioners at the meeting held on <br />December 29, 1950; and <br />WHEREAS, information pertaining to the name of owner, parcel <br />number and location was available to each member of the Board of <br />Commissioners; and <br />• WHEREAS, the Lee County Board of Commissioners wish to <br />establish just compensation for each parcel to be acquired by <br />the Lee County Board of Commissioners; and <br />WHEREAS, the delimits of the property and the interest to <br />be acquired therein was presented to the Board of Commissioners; <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ED: <br />THAT, the Board of Commissioners of the County of Lee certifies <br />that the work of the appraiser and the review appraiser, with <br />respect to each property has been performed in a competent manner <br />in accordance with applicable State law, the Uniform Relocation <br />Assistance and Real Property Acquisition Policies Act of 1970, Public <br />Law 91-646, and the Department of Housing and Urban Development <br />policies and requirements; and <br />THAT, Just Compensation is hereby established for each of <br />the parcels as follows: <br />Area Interest to Established Fair <br />Parcel T Acres Owner be Acquired Market Value <br />1 0.592 Dan C. Lawrence Estate Fee Simple $1,275.00 <br />I <br />L_I <br />
